Welcome to Moana! Located in the province of Pontevedra in the region of Galicia, Moana is a charming coastal town that offers a perfect blend of natural beauty and cultural heritage. Nestled along the Ria de Vigo estuary, this picturesque destination is known for its stunning beaches, crystal-clear waters, and breathtaking landscapes. Moana is also famous for its rich maritime history, with a long tradition of fishing and seafaring. Visitors can explore the town's historic center, filled with traditional Galician architecture, and indulge in delicious seafood dishes at the local restaurants. Whether you're seeking relaxation on the beach or an immersive cultural experience, Moana has something to offer for every traveler.

Things To Do In Moana

There are many things to do in Moana, Spain that cater to a variety of interests. Located in the province of Pontevedra in the region of Galicia, Moana offers a beautiful coastal setting and a rich cultural heritage. Here are some main activities and attractions to consider when visiting Moana:

1. Explore the Beaches: Moana is known for its stunning beaches, and one of the main attractions is Playa de Moana. This sandy beach offers crystal-clear waters and is perfect for swimming, sunbathing, and water sports such as kayaking and paddleboarding.

2. Visit the Monteferro Natural Park: Located on a peninsula overlooking the Atlantic Ocean, the Monteferro Natural Park is a must-visit attraction in Moana. It offers breathtaking panoramic views, hiking trails, and picnic areas where you can relax and enjoy the natural beauty of the area.

3. Discover the Historic Center: Moana has a charming historic center with narrow streets, traditional houses, and small squares. Take a leisurely stroll through the town to admire the architecture and soak in the local atmosphere. Don't miss the main square, Praza do Concello, where you can find the town hall and several cafes and restaurants.

4. Try Galician Cuisine: Galicia is known for its delicious seafood, and Moana is no exception. Make sure to try local specialties such as pulpo a la gallega (Galician-style octopus), empanada (a savory pie), and fresh fish dishes. There are several main restaurants in Moana where you can savor these culinary delights.

5. Visit the Church of Santa Maria de Moana: This beautiful church, located in the heart of Moana, is a main landmark in the town. It dates back to the 18th century and features a stunning baroque facade and an impressive interior. Take some time to admire the intricate details and religious artwork inside.

6. Enjoy Water Activities: Moana's coastal location makes it a great place for water activities. You can go sailing, fishing, or take a boat tour to explore the nearby islands and coastline. There are also main marinas in Moana where you can rent boats or join organized excursions.

7. Attend Local Festivals: Moana hosts several festivals throughout the year, offering a glimpse into the local culture and traditions.

Best Time To Visit Moana

The best time to visit Moana, Spain is during the summer months of June, July, and August. During this time, the weather is warm and sunny, making it perfect for beach activities and exploring the town. Additionally, Moana hosts several festivals and events during the summer, such as the Festa do Marisco (Seafood Festival) in August, which showcases the region's delicious seafood dishes. However, it is important to note that summer is also the peak tourist season, so the town can get quite crowded. If you prefer a quieter experience, consider visiting in the shoulder seasons of spring or fall, when the weather is still pleasant but there are fewer tourists.

Transportation To Moana

There are several transportation options to Moana, Spain. You can fly into Vigo-Peinador Airport (VGO) and then take a taxi or bus to Moana. Another option is to take a train to Vigo-Guixar train station and then transfer to a bus or taxi to Moana. Additionally, you can also drive to Moana if you have access to a car.

Nearby Destination From Moana

1. Vigo: A vibrant coastal city known for its beautiful beaches and lively nightlife.

2. Pontevedra: A charming historic town with well-preserved medieval architecture and a picturesque old town.

3. Cangas: A coastal village famous for its stunning beaches and delicious seafood.

4. Marin: A port town renowned for its naval base and maritime heritage.

5. Redondela: A quaint town located along the Portuguese Way of the Camino de Santiago, offering scenic views and historical landmarks.

6. Bueu: A fishing village known for its traditional Galician cuisine and breathtaking coastal landscapes.

7. Sanxenxo: A popular tourist destination with pristine beaches, upscale resorts, and a vibrant nightlife scene.

8. O Grove: A peninsula town celebrated for its seafood festivals, natural beauty, and therapeutic hot springs.

9. Ponteareas: A picturesque town surrounded by vineyards and known for its wine production and traditional Galician festivals.

10. Tui: A historic border town with a well-preserved medieval center, featuring a stunning cathedral and panoramic views of the Mino River.
